Job description

Pay or shift range: $26.73 USD to $27.73 USD. The estimated range is the budgeted amount for this position. Final offers are based on various factors, including skill set, experience, location, qualifications and other job-related reasons.

Description
  • Participates in interview process, hiring decisions, and ensuring all staff is held accountable to all policies and procedures.
  • Reviews and approves timesheets to ensure accuracy.
  • Oversees with monitoring quality of services and supervision of the program.
  • Manages the implementation of goals and staff actions as indicated in Individual Habilitation Plans and Staff Action Plans.
  • Supports program Leads, responsible for ensuring the appropriate implementation of daily activities.
  • Oversees program safety and wellbeing of people supported as well as ensuring the safeguarding of their rights.
  • Ensures compliance with OPWDD regulations.
  • Prepares reports and other informational materials as required.
  • Reviews eVero billing daily and rectifies errors and submits billing.
  • Maintains regular/ongoing communication with the Assistant Director regarding significant issues concerning individuals we support, staff and program.
  • Provides coverage of all supports for program as needed.
  • Assists individuals we support who have toileting needs.
  • Assists with transferring or lifting of individuals we support.
  • Transports people supported using agency vehicle, after proper training.
  • Ensures building integrity, reports maintenance issues in a timely manner.
  • Builds community partnerships and opportunities.
  • Administers quarterly fire drills.
  • Manages program budget and supply orders.
  • Supports the admission process.
